Singer entertains
June 29th 2010
Scottish singer/songwriter Bruce Davies will be giving a concert in Langley Burrell this weekend, in aid of Dorothy House Hospice Care. Bruce is well-known for his interpretations of traditional Scottish songs and the works of Robert Burns, as well as his own award-winning compositions. He will be performing on Saturday [3 July] at Langley Burrell Village Hall. The event starts at 7.30pm and tickets will be available on the door at £8 (£5 for accompanied children under 17), or in advance from David Carey on 01249 654322.
